Rimini, Emilia Romagna vs Vanguardia Climate & Distance Between

Colombia flag
  • The distance between Rimini, Emilia Romagna, Italy and Vanguardia, Colombia is approximately 9,384 km or 5,832 mi.
  • To reach Rimini, Emilia Romagna in this distance one would set out from Vanguardia bearing 46.1°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rimini, Emilia Romagna bearing 90.4° or E .
  • Rimini, Emilia Romagna has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Vanguardia has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• The average annual temperature is 12.1 °C (21.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 16.2 °C (29.2°F) more in Rimini, Emilia Romagna.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 3392.6 mm (133.6 in) less which is equivalent to 3392.6 l/m² (83.26 US gal/ft²) or 33,926,000 l/ha (3,626,915 US gal/ac) less. About 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.6° lower in Rimini, Emilia Romagna than in Vanguardia.
